Exploring EUR/USD’s Recent Rally

EUR/USD has been on a quick rally towards 2023 highs, catching the attention of traders and analysts alike. The pair’s recent behavior has been particularly intriguing, as it violated a bearish engulfing candlestick pattern, providing a bullish signal for many market participants. This move came after the pair refrained from closing below the key support level of 1.1100, signaling a potential shift in momentum.

Despite the optimism surrounding the rally, it is important to approach the situation with caution. Technical ind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) and stochastic oscillator are both showing signs of weakness in the overbought zone. This suggests that selling interest remains present in the market, indicating that the rally may not be sustainable in the long term.
